SRS AIR BAG DIAGNOSIS

SUPPLEMENTAL RESTRAINT SYSTEM (SRS)

52B-60

STEP 1. Using diagnostic tool MB991958, diagnose the
CAN bus line.

CAUTION

To prevent damage to diagnostic tool MB991958, always
turn the ignition switch to the "LOCK" (OFF) position
before connecting or disconnecting diagnostic tool
MB991958.
(1) Connect diagnostic tool MB991958. Refer to "How to

connect the diagnostic tool

P.52B-19

."

(2) Turn the ignition switch to the "ON" position.
(3) Diagnose the CAN bus line.
(4) Turn the ignition switch to the "LOCK" (OFF) position.

Q: Is the CAN bus line found to be normal?

YES : Go to Step 2.
NO : Repair the CAN bus line (Refer to GROUP 54C,

Diagnosis ).

STEP 2. Recheck for diagnostic trouble code.
Check again if the DTC is set.
(1) Erase the DTC.
(2) Turn the ignition switch to the "ON" position.
(3) Check if the DTC is set.
(4) Turn the ignition switch to the "LOCK" (OFF) position.

Q: Is the DTC set?

YES : Go to Step 3.
NO : There is an intermittent malfunction such as poor

engaged connector(s) or open circuit (Refer to
GROUP 00, How to Use Troubleshooting/Inspection
Service Points

− How to Cope with Intermittent

Malfunctions ).

SRS AIR BAG DIAGNOSIS

SUPPLEMENTAL RESTRAINT SYSTEM (SRS)

52B-61

STEP 3. Using diagnostic tool MB991958, read the
diagnostic trouble code.

CAUTION

To prevent damage to diagnostic tool MB991958, always
turn the ignition switch to the "LOCK" (OFF) position
before connecting or disconnecting diagnostic tool
MB991958.
(1) Turn the ignition switch to the "ON" position.
(2) Check if the DTC is set.
(3) Turn the ignition switch to the "LOOK (OFF)" position.

Q: Is DTC B1519 set?

YES : Go to Step 4.
NO : Go to Step 5.

STEP 4. Check SRS-ECU connector C-121.
Q: Is the connector correctly engaged?

YES : Go to Step 5.
NO : Engage the connector correctly. Then go to Step 9.

SRS AIR BAG DIAGNOSIS

SUPPLEMENTAL RESTRAINT SYSTEM (SRS)

52B-62

STEP 5. Check SRS-ECU connector C-121 and passenger’s
air bag module connector C-110. (Using diagnostic tool
MB991958, read the diagnostic trouble code.)
(1) Disconnect the negative battery terminal.
(2) Disconnect connectors C-121 and C-110, and then

reconnect them.

(3) Slide the outer housing of the clock spring side of driver’s

air bag module connector C-110 in the arrow direction
shown, and disconnect the connector.

(4) Connect the negative battery terminal.
(5) Erase the diagnostic trouble code memory, and check the

diagnostic trouble code.

Q: Is DTC B1410 set?

YES : Go to Step 6.
NO : The procedure is complete. It is assumed that DTC

B1410 set as connector C-121 or C-110 was
engaged improperly.

SRS AIR BAG DIAGNOSIS

SUPPLEMENTAL RESTRAINT SYSTEM (SRS)

52B-63

STEP 6. Check the passenger's air bag module. (Using
diagnostic tool MB991958, read the diagnostic trouble
code.)
(1) Disconnect the negative battery terminal.
(2) Disconnect the passenger’s air bag module connector

C-110.

(3) Slide the outer housing of the clock spring side of

passenger’s air bag module connector C-110 in the arrow
direction shown, and disconnect the connector.

(4) Connect special tool MB991865 to special tool MB991866.

CAUTION

Do not insert a test probe into the terminal from its front
side directly as the connector contact pressure may be
weakened.
(5) Insert special tool MB991866 into the harness side

connector C-110 (terminal No.1 and 2 ) by testprobe.

(6) Connect the negative battery terminal.
(7) Erase the diagnostic trouble code memory, and check the

diagnostic trouble code.

Q: Is DTC B1410 ?

YES : Go to Step 7.
NO : Replace the passenger's air bag module (Refer to

P.52B-237

). Then go to Step 9.
